Okay Ensime makes writing Scala in NeoVim as good as an IDE as far as I'm concerned. Which is good because I've yet to find an IDE which doesn't make my skin crawl.

"serverless computing" is a stupid term. It's like calling Uber "carless driving".

Just because you don't control the infrastructure doesn't meant it's not there or that it doesn't affect the way you build your application.

alex boosted
I notice there's a banana pi router which could be a router/server combo, but really I'm more interested in librerouter as an open hardware low cost router with possibilities for using non-wifi frequencies.
alex boosted

Federated podcasts, maybe @funkwhale could support this?

I would listen to an ActivityPub Podcast, get the latest news on new projects and maybe they could interview developers/users. #activitypub

alex boosted
alex boosted
Any ideas how well the fediverse does with screen readers? What's the blind user experience like?
alex boosted
alex boosted

oh this project is partnering with the Dat Project.. interesting:
"open source office suite for reproducible research"

alex boosted

Wanna chat about development? Come join the Matrix room at (IRC bridge coming soon)

Today I felt like I needed to change things up in my life a bit. Time to get out of the rut I'm in.

I've changed my terminal color scheme from solarized light to solarized dark. looks like a pretty comprehensive solution to identity in a federated , decentralized world. But I think we're probably a ways away from implementations and integrations.

I'm really excited about all the activity in the federated, self-hosted space. However, I feel like there's still a missing piece around identity. I don't want to have to create a new user every time I want to use someone elses shiny new federated event sharing application or what have you.

There don't seem to be any great self hosted OpenID providers out there and OpenID only solves the authentication part anyway. Maybe I've missed some obvious solutions?

Sadly I still have to use FB messenger to contact some subset of my social circle and every time I use it it fills me with rage. Partly because it's a centralised service when it really shouldn't be but also because it just doesn't really work in Firefox on Linux, it chews up CPU and freezes for seconds at a time. At some point I'm going to investigate bridging it to my synapse server but for now I'm just going to complain a lot.

Won my fight yesterday, feeling a bit delicate today but happy. Looking forward to putting back on all the weight I had to lose for it.

alex boosted

Just yoinked myself a Reform beta 3 kit to play with. Awesome project by @mntmn with lots of potential based right here in our own back yard in the EU :)

(This one’s for developers… so if you’re looking for something to tinker with and explore future possibilities, check it out!)

#ethicaltechnology #ethicaldesign

alex boosted

The world is terrible and everything is scary, but don’t forget love. It’s still there and it’s still beautiful. We’re all scared and angry and tired, but don’t forget to love yourself and let others know that they’re loved.

Take care of yourselves and each other. Be kind to yourselves and to those who deserve your kindness.

#mastoart #queerart #polyam #polyamory

Really basic personal site up and running

At some point I'll put some content up that isn't years old.

Tomorrow I'm fighting in my second amateur MMA fight, at 66kg, which is uncomfortably light for me. Right now I'm super dehydrated and really *really* miss carbs, can't wait to get the weigh in done tomorrow and start eating again.

Okay finally got taskwarrior setup syncing across my phone and laptop. Now I can add a task for 'write Taskwarrior clone in Rust with better syncing solution'

I like the idea of Taskwarrior but I really need my todo lists to be on many different devices and the Taskwarrior sync server is just a mess. Setting up sync is horribly, pointlessly difficult.